Planting Calendar for Runner beans

Frost tolerance for runner beans: Not tolerant of frost.
When to plant: After all chance of frost has passed.

Since runner beans are not cold tolerant you have to wait until after all chance of frost has passed before you can plant them.

The earliest that you can plant runner beans in Chula Vista is February. However, you really should wait until March if you don't want to take any chances.

The last month that you can plant runner beans and expect a good harvest is probably September. Any later than that and your runner beans may not have a chance to grow to maturity. You can get started a couple of weeks earlier by starting your runner beans indoors.

Last Frost Date

On average the last frost is on January 31 in Chula Vista. It might get as low as 35°F during the coldest months of winter.

Remember that USDA zone info for Chula Vista is an average and the actual date of last frost will vary from year to year. Since half of the time in Chula Vista it frosts late in the year after January 31 be ready to protect your runner beans in the event of a surprise late frost.
